How do I display the full UNC path (i.e. \\server\home\user\filename.xls)
instead of the mapped drive path (x:\filename.xls) in the footer of an excel
(or word) document?
All of our user's home folders are mapped to Drive X and when they put the
path on the footer of the document they are looking on, it shows
x:\filename.xls. It is not a problem if you know who printed the document,
but if you don't, then it is a pain to search for that particular document in
all the users' home folders
